Up for your consideration is this classic, superior quality vintage Native American ~ Navajo ~ handcrafted silver and natural turquoise box-bow squash blossom necklace.
The necklace is double stranded with handmade silver beads, 24 hand made blossoms, and a very large 3-stone set naja. It is set with a total of 27 beautiful natural gem grade turquoise stones. The stones are a bright turquoise color, with minimal matrix and are well-matched in color. The oval stones measure about 3/8" long by 1/4" wide approximately. There is some slight crazing on some of the stones, but no cracks and all the stones are secure in their serrated bezels. Top quality piece in excellent vintage condition. circa 1940-50's.
* 33" long from hook-end to eye-end
* Naja: 2-3/4" x 2-5/8" in size
According to the attached pawn ticket, the necklace was pawned in 1952, apparently by Alice Burnside (which is the name on the back of the pawn ticket). The back of the Naja is stamped AMB - my guess is that the necklace was handmade by and pawned by Alice Burnside. Original pawn ticket is attached. The pawn ticket calls this a "Spirit Squash". The amount on the pawn ticket says $2,800 although it looks to me like the amount was originally $1,900 and then changed to $2,800. Silver is coin grade or higher.
